Growing plants making use of hydroponics means you are growing without soil. Yet it doesn't always mean that you are growing plants without a soil replacement.
While not strictly required it is generally useful to make use of some form of growing medium. Below's a fast run down of the sort of media available to you when gardening without dirt.
Why Use a Growing Medium When Gardening With Hydroponics
One very good reason to utilize a growing medium in your homemade hydroponics garden is to make certain that the roots of your plants are appropriately provided with oxygen. In a traditional yard your plants roots collect oxygen from the air entraped in the dirt. A growing medium offers the same purpose for plants grown with hydroponics. Growing media are made to catch air that can after that be processed by the plant roots.
One more reason for using a growing medium is to provide a food get for the plants. Like air, nutrients from the feeding solution are entraped in the pores of the growing medium and are then readily available to the plants if needed. This can help to avoid plant failings.
Types of Growing Media
Rockwool
Made from basalt rock and chalk Rockwool is most likely one of the most popular growing medium made use of by hydroponics garden enthusiasts. This porous material can catch big quantities of air and water at the same time.
Perlite and Vermiculite
Perlite is a pebbly volcanic rock that supplies superb drainage and aeration when made use of as a growing medium. Its great drainage characteristics suggests that it does not hold much water therefore is not good for trapping nutrients.
Vermiculite is a mineral that acts like an all-natural wick and has the ability to take in big amounts of water.
The combination of Perlite and Vermiculite is an all-natural for hydroponics system: one holds air and oxygen, the various other holds water and nutrients.
Coconut Fibres
Made from the outer husks of coconuts this growing medium is becoming increasingly popular with organic growers. Some hydroponics growers really feel coconut fibers are superior to Rockwool in their ability to retain air and water.
Expanded Clay Pellets
This medium is made from baked clay. The pellets are differ porous and retain both air and water effectively. They can be recycled as long as they are first sterilized.
Fish tank Gravel
A very prominent growing medium is the colored crushed rock that is made use of in fish tanks. This crushed rock is really low-cost contrasted to various other growing media.
